Diagnostic Information and Procedures
A Dia.gnostic Starting Point
Begin the system diagnosis by reviewing the system
Description and Operation. Reviewing the Description
and Operation information will help you determine
the correct symptom diagnostic procedure when
a malfunction exists. Reviewing the Description and
Operation information will also help you determine
if the condition described by the customer is normal
operation. Refer to A Diagnostic System Check
in order to identify the correct procedure for diagnosing
the system and where the procedure is located.

A Diagnostic System Check
Test Description
The number(s) below refer to the step number(s) on
the diagnostic table.
2. Lack of communication may be due to a partial
malfunction of the class 2 serial data circuit or
due to a total malfunction of the class 2 serial data
circuit. The specified procedure will determine
the particular condition.
4. The presence of DTCs which begin with "U"
indicate some of the modules are not
communicating.

Intermittent
Faulty electrical connections or wiring may be the
cause of intermittent conditions. Refer to Testing for
Intermittent and Poor Connections
